HLMP1719MP4B Yellow LED Circuit Board Indicator - Equivalent & Substitute Parts
Part Overview
The HLMP1719MP4B is a 3mm yellow diffused LED circuit board indicator manufactured by onsemi, designed for low-power indication applications. This part operates at 1.9V with a 2mA test current and delivers 2.1 millicandela brightness. The product is currently obsolete, making equivalent and substitute parts necessary for ongoing design support, maintenance, and new production requirements.

Substitute Part Grouping Explanation
Substitution for the HLMP1719MP4B is determined by the following critical parameters:
Primary Compatibility Criteria:
- Color: Yellow
- Lens Size: 3mm, T-1
- Mounting Type: Through Hole, Right Angle
- Lens Type: Diffused, Tinted
- Lens Style: Round with Domed Top
- Configuration: Single
Electrical Compatibility Range:
- Voltage Rating: 1.8V to 2.1V (low-voltage operation)
- Current: 2mA to 10mA (low-current indication)
- Millicandela Rating: 2.1mcd to 8.7mcd (brightness tolerance for indicator applications)
- Wavelength - Peak: 583nm to 590nm (yellow spectrum)
- Viewing Angle: 35° to 60° (acceptable for indicator use)
Substitute parts are classified into two categories:
Direct Substitutes: Parts with identical or near-identical electrical and mechanical specifications, suitable for direct replacement without circuit modification.
Similar Substitutes: Parts with compatible form factors and mounting but different electrical characteristics, requiring circuit design review for voltage and current compatibility.

Engineering Selection Recommendations
Direct Substitutes (Recommended for Drop-In Replacement):
HLMP-1719-A00A1 and HLMP-1719-A00A2 are the primary direct substitutes for the HLMP1719MP4B. Both are manufactured by Broadcom Limited and maintain identical electrical specifications (1.8V, 2mA, 2.1mcd) with the same 3mm T-1 form factor and right-angle mounting. Both parts carry Active product status and ROHS3 compliance, ensuring long-term availability and regulatory alignment. The 0.1V voltage difference (1.9V to 1.8V) is within acceptable tolerance for low-voltage indicator circuits. HLMP-1719-A00A2 offers higher inventory availability (14,100 units) compared to HLMP-1719-A00A1 (801 units).
HLMP-1719 (base series, Broadcom Limited) provides an alternative direct substitute with identical electrical characteristics and Active status. This part is available in standard radial package configuration with 21,200 units in stock.
Compatible Substitutes (Requires Circuit Review):
LTL-4251 (Lite-On Inc.) is electrically compatible with slightly elevated specifications: 2.1V forward voltage, 10mA test current, and 8.7mcd brightness. This part maintains the same 3mm T-1 form factor and diffused lens type. The higher brightness and current rating require verification that the circuit design can accommodate these parameters. REACH Affected status should be evaluated against supply chain requirements.
3YD-F (Bivar Inc.) operates at 2V with 20mA test current and 20mcd brightness, representing a significant brightness increase. This part is suitable only for applications where higher brightness is acceptable and the circuit can supply the elevated current. The 35° viewing angle is narrower than the main part's 50°.
Not Recommended:
HLMP-1620 and HLMP-1620-C00A1/C00A2 series operate at 5V with 10mA current, representing a fundamental voltage incompatibility with the 1.9V design. These parts are suitable only for 5V indicator circuits and require complete circuit redesign.
HLMP-1621 operates at 12V and is not suitable for low-voltage applications.
Frequently Asked Questions (FAQ)
Q: Can HLMP-1719-A00A1 be used as a direct replacement for HLMP1719MP4B?
A: Yes. HLMP-1719-A00A1 is a direct substitute with identical electrical specifications (1.8V, 2mA, 2.1mcd) and form factor. The 0.1V voltage difference is within acceptable tolerance for indicator circuits. Both parts use the same 3mm T-1 diffused lens with right-angle mounting.
Q: What is the difference between HLMP-1719-A00A1 and HLMP-1719-A00A2?
A: Both parts are electrically identical (1.8V, 2mA, 2.1mcd) and mechanically compatible. The primary difference is packaging: HLMP-1719-A00A1 is supplied in Bulk packaging, while HLMP-1719-A00A2 is supplied in Bulk with higher inventory availability (14,100 units vs. 801 units). Both are suitable for direct replacement.
Q: Can LTL-4251 replace HLMP1719MP4B without circuit modification?
A: LTL-4251 is electrically compatible but operates at higher specifications: 2.1V forward voltage, 10mA test current, and 8.7mcd brightness compared to the original 1.9V, 2mA, 2.1mcd. The circuit must be reviewed to confirm it can supply the higher current and tolerate the increased brightness. The 40° viewing angle is also narrower than the original 50°.
Q: Why are HLMP-1620 and HLMP-1621 not suitable substitutes?
A: These parts operate at 5V and 12V respectively, compared to the HLMP1719MP4B's 1.9V rating. They are designed for different voltage classes and require complete circuit redesign. They are not compatible with low-voltage indicator applications.
Q: What is the significance of the "Right Angle" mounting designation?
A: Right-angle mounting indicates the LED leads are bent 90 degrees, allowing the LED to mount parallel to the circuit board surface. This is distinct from standard radial mounting where leads extend perpendicular to the board. Substitutes must maintain this mounting style for mechanical compatibility with existing PCB layouts.
